When I went to bed thursday night my PC was working perfectly. When I awoke friday morning my PC failed to start and had no power. I had noticed a light smell of electrical over heating for a couple days but thought it was my Air Conditioner. I replaced the power supply and now I can get the standby led to light on the motherboard and the fans on the CPU and Case start, but the one on the Power Supply does not. There is no monitor activity and after about 15 seconds I get beep codes. One long higher pitched beep followed by a slightly lower pitched long beep. They keep cycling back and forth until the switch on the Power Supply is turned off, the power switch on the case only will turn the system on it will not respond to turn the syetem off.
Asus K7V Mother Board
192 meg 133memory
Athlon 700 CPU
3dfx Video Card
Sound Blaster Live XGamer
System board, memory and Power Supply 1 1/2 months old.
The second Power Supply is not new and may be bad as well, but do the beep codes indicate a further problem?
